About the role

The Lead Teacher is responsible for planning, assessing, and instructing preschool children to prepare them for Kindergarten. They manage classroom operations, implement curriculum, and build relationships with families to support child achievement.

The State Pre-K Lead Teacher is responsible for all aspects of planning, assessing and instructing based on the needs of each child, and the requirements of the program. We want change makers who never stop being curious, inventive, and open-hearted to prepare children for Kindergarten and beyond.

As a Lead Pre-K Teacher, you’ll

Create! Develop fun, interactive learning experiences while mentoring fellow Teachers.

Care! Promote the social, physical, and intellectual growth of the preschool children in your class.

Call the shots! Take the lead on classroom management and curriculum implementation, plus be an expert on all licensing guidelines, company standards and Pre-K program requirements.

Communicate! Build sincere relationships with enrolled and prospective families to promote achievement for the child and to support your center’s success.

We want energetic, dependable, passionate individuals who are at least 18 and have:

Bachelor’s Degree in Early Childhood Education, Family Studies or related degree

Teaching license or working on licensure.

Experience leading a classroom and creating educational lesson plans

The ability to meet state requirements for education and our childcare center requirements.

The ability to work indoors or outdoors and engage in physical activity with children.
